saved searches populates wrong summary index

my_splunk
Path Finder

In our 5.0.2 Splunk version installation we have many simultaneous summary index-populating searches.

Sometimes summary indexes are populated in wrong way. For example, summary index A have not only data from saved search populating this index, but also data from another saved search, configurated to populate index B for example.
This issue is randomic and not on same indexes.

We have already and many times checked events producted from single saved searches and we have not found problems; also in logs there are no errors.
